This is the story of a five-bedroom house with a garden with a bluish-grey base. We were faced with a very small dining room, so it was necessary to have an extendable table. The living area gives access to the garden. 

The ground floor includes the kitchen, two living rooms, an office shared with the whole family and a bathroom lined with starry sky paper. The four bedrooms stay upstairs. The master suite has been lined with light grey paper and has a large chest of drawers, and the blues and shades of turquoise green dialogue without conflict.

Geography, travelling, and princesses are the themes in the children's rooms. Here, all the rugs are washable because they are outdoor rugs, ideal for those who come home from the pool with wet feet.
